Transaction 51ab1b217ab19bfb4fea242e18f54704a43e105a2699f59fd652634d416bd62c

block
d35ff87206791846b09f1faca22bdd9fac90aa5bfd0e40bc156e8e854ea89459

2 Inputs

2 Outputs